Landscaping costs depend on the specific needs of your property. Several factors influence the final total, including the overall square footage, the current condition of your soil, and the types of plants or materials you select for the project. Larger yards or steep slopes often require more labor hours and specialized equipment to manage safely. Choosing premium stone, complex irrigation setups, or mature trees will also shift the budget higher compared to basic lawn maintenance or simple mulch installations. Metal edging uses steel or aluminum strips to create a clean, permanent barrier between your lawn and garden beds. It prevents grass from creeping into your flowers and keeps mulch contained. You should consider this if you want a crisp, modern look that stands up to heavy lawn equipment and seasonal weather changes. Since metal is more durable than plastic, it is a long-term investment.

Typical lawn care services in Olathe include regular mowing, trimming, and blowing of driveways and walkways to maintain a neat appearance. Professionals also offer fertilization and weed control programs tailored to the local climate and soil conditions. Other common services include aeration to improve soil health, overseeding for denser turf, and pest management to address common lawn issues. For properties in Olathe, seasonal cleanups, including leaf removal in the fall and debris clearing in the spring, are also standard. These services ensure your lawn remains healthy and attractive throughout the year.
For Olathe yards, landscape rocks offer both aesthetic appeal and practical benefits, such as improved drainage and weed suppression. Common options include various types of gravel, crushed stone, and decorative river rock, each providing a different look and texture. Consider the size and color to complement your home's architecture and existing landscape. Many homeowners in Olathe opt for limestone-based aggregates due to their availability and suitability for the region's soil. When selecting rocks, think about their intended use, whether it's for pathways, mulch alternatives, or decorative ground cover. Pros can guide you on the best choices for your specific needs.

Landscaping stones serve multiple purposes for Olathe properties, enhancing both aesthetics and functionality. They are commonly used for creating pathways and patios, offering a durable and natural-looking alternative to concrete or pavers. Decorative stones, such as river rock or granite, can be used as mulch in garden beds to suppress weeds, retain soil moisture, and add visual interest. Larger boulders can serve as striking focal points or natural retaining elements. The selection of stone often depends on the desired style, from rustic to modern, and the specific application required for your outdoor space.

For front yard landscaping in Olathe, focus on creating a welcoming and well-maintained aesthetic. Consider incorporating a mix of evergreen shrubs for year-round structure and seasonal flowering plants for color. A well-defined pathway leading to the entrance, perhaps using brick pavers or natural stone, enhances curb appeal. Installing landscape lighting can highlight key features and improve safety after dark. Native plants adapted to the local climate are also an excellent choice, reducing maintenance and supporting local ecosystems. Landscape boulders are large, natural stones used to add significant visual interest and structural elements to an outdoor space. In Olathe, they can serve as striking focal points in garden beds, creating a naturalistic feel. Boulders can also be used to construct dry creek beds for drainage management, define seating areas, or form retaining walls for terraced gardens.
